Dakota Johnson Describes 'Madame Web' Filming Experience as 'Absolutely Psychotic'
Set to release on February 14, the film features Johnson as Cassie Webb, a paramedic with visions of the future, in this latest addition to Sony’s Spider-Man Universe.
